The Testing Pall
By Dr. Eugene Maier |
It's that time of the year when the tests score from all the schools in the state—by grade level and subject matter—have been released to the press. As a consequence, the papers are filled with reportage, statistical analyses, editorial opinions. and readers' comments about what it all means.
One reads that schools “registered” a “surge” in math achievement while reading achievement showed “sluggish growth,” and that some schools showed “solid improvement almost across the board in meeting state benchmarks in core subjects” while others showed “strong progress” and still others were “tagged” as “educationally inadequate” for their failure to make the state's definition of “adequate yearly progress.”
The implication seems to be that tests provide an accurate measure of the educational development of our students and the quality of our schools. I find no compelling reason to make this assumption and wonder why it is so widely held. The only justification I see for making this assumption is to identify educational attainment with test performance, and this turns education into a travesty—a test-taking training grounds.
My jaundiced view of the efficacy of testing comes from decades of interactions with students. I find no particular correlation between mathematical expertise and test performance, especially on tests which yield to the memorization of definitions and proofs and carrying out algorithmic procedures—including so-called tests of problem solving which consist of versions of previously encountered problems that can be solved by using some standard, elementary technique—or allow little time for thinking and mulling.
By and large, those who do well on tests are good rote learners, that is, they are good memorizers and are adept at carrying out prescribed procedures, regardless of the their depth of understanding. On the other hand, there are those who are rattled or constrained by tests—those who despite their mathematical insight and knowledge have difficulty thinking when pressured by time or limited in mobility. I suspect many of the latter sour on school and, at best, endure it. As for the former, there ranks are swollen by those who have learned to do well on tests with very little understanding of the materials they are being tested on.
Elsewhere, I've referred to these as “swindlers,” (See “Another Case of Swindling” in the Gene's Corner archives.) Mathematics classes, especially when the focus is on the memorization and mastery of facts and procedures, lend themselves to swindling. On many occasions, when addressing audiences at conferences, I've confessed to swindling and ask if there are any other swindlers in the room—others who have taken a mathematics class, gotten a satisfactory or better grade in the class, and have had no real understanding of what the class was about. Hands pop up all over the room.
There are situations. I suppose, where tests are useful. If one wants to find out, say, if someone knows the capitol of New Jersey or the date Oregon was admitted to the Union or Ohm's Law or the definition of “quadrilateral”, a test might be appropriate, although one might wonder about the merits of encumbering one's memory with a bunch of information one can easily access elsewhere. On the other hand, using a written, or computerized, test to assess one's adeptness, say, as a tennis player or a tuba player or a potter or a public speaker would be clearly inappropriate.
